The Scientific research Behind Waterfalls: Exactly How They Kind and Why They Matter
Waterfalls are several of one of the most exciting natural wonders on Earth, exciting people with their large charm and power. But beyond their visual charm, waterfalls play a crucial function in shaping landscapes, sustaining environments, and even affecting climate patterns. Have you ever wondered just how waterfalls form, what makes them last for countless years, or why some go away over time? In this post, we will study the remarkable science behind waterfalls, exploring their development, geological effect, and ecological significance.

Exactly How Do Waterfalls Type?
Waterfalls are the outcome of complicated geological procedures that happen over thousands or perhaps numerous years. The key elements that add to the development of a waterfall consist of:

1. Differential Disintegration
The majority of waterfalls create in areas where layers of hard rock sit above softer rock. In time, the softer rock erodes faster because of the continuous flow of water, while the more difficult rock stays intact. This develops a high decrease, which ultimately becomes a waterfall. The process continues as the waterfall gradually hideaways upstream, taking deep canyons and canyons.

2. Tectonic Task
Earthquakes, volcanic eruptions, and changes in the Earth's crust can result in the sudden development of waterfalls. When land is boosted or geological fault create upright variations, rivers may suddenly locate themselves streaming over cliffs, bring to life new waterfalls. A renowned instance is Angel Falls in Venezuela, which developed due to structural uplift and subsequent disintegration.

3. Antarctic Task
During the Glacial period, huge glaciers took valleys and left behind rugged landscapes. As glaciers pulled back, meltwater developed rivers that frequently flowed over high cliffs left by ice disintegration. Many of the world's most popular waterfalls, consisting of Yosemite Falls in California, were formed by ancient glaciers.

4. Volcanic Activity
Lava flows can develop significant landscapes where rivers form waterfalls. When lava cools down and hardens, it in some cases produces raised plateaus with rivers moving over their sides. Waterfalls like Hraunfossar in Iceland were developed as water leaked with volcanic rock developments.

5. River Capture
This takes place when a river deteriorates with a ridge or a barrier, catching the flow of one more river. When this occurs, the recently formed river might dive over the side of an existing valley, developing a brand-new waterfall.

Exactly How Waterfalls Adjustment With Time
Waterfalls are vibrant and regularly progressing. Right here are a few of the essential processes that shape their transformation:

1. Hideaway and Economic crisis
As water deteriorates the softer rock under a waterfall, the waterfall itself slowly moves upstream. website Niagara Falls, as an example, has receded roughly 7 miles over the previous 12,000 years because of continuous disintegration.

2. Formation of Dive Pools
At the base of a waterfall, the force of dropping water creates deep swimming pools. In time, these dive pools strengthen as a result of the continuous churning of water and rock pieces.

3. Disappearance of Waterfalls
Some waterfalls at some point disappear when the hard rock supporting them deteriorates totally, transforming them into rapids or gentle river slopes. This procedure can take thousands or perhaps millions of years.

Why Waterfalls Are Necessary
1. Ecosystem Support
Waterfalls create special environments for a selection of plants and animals. The mist produced by waterfalls supports rich plant life, while the fast-moving water provides oxygen-rich environments for fish and water life.

2. Climate Impact
Large waterfalls generate microclimates by cooling surrounding air and enhancing humidity. This can sustain one-of-a-kind plant and also influence regional weather.

3. Traveler Attractions and Economic Situation
Many waterfalls draw in numerous site visitors each year, contributing to regional economies. Iconic waterfalls like Victoria Falls, Iguazu Falls, and Niagara Falls generate earnings via tourist, preservation, and entertainment activities.

Waterfalls are not just magnificent natural marvels-- they are essential parts of the Earth's geological and ecological systems. Recognizing their formation and evolution aids us appreciate their role fit landscapes and supporting biodiversity.
